    Here i have provided you the formula by which you can easily calculate the power usage of an overclocked CPU.
    Formula : Po = Ps * (Fo/Fs) * (Uo2/Us2)
    Where,
    • Fs is clock speed for non-overclocked CPU.
    • Fo is clock speed for overclocked CPU.
    • Ps is power usage for non-overclocked CPU.
    • Po is power usage for overclocked CPU.
    • Us is default voltage for non-overclocked CPU.
    • Uo is voltage at which the overclocked CPU runs.
